Principais Alternativas de API de Clima por Cidade em 2025
À medida que os desenvolvedores buscam cada vez mais dados meteorológicos confiáveis para suas aplicações, a demanda por APIs robustas aumentou. Em 2025, várias alternativas à popular API de Clima por Cidade surgiram, cada uma oferecendo recursos e capacidades únicas. Este post de blog explora as melhores alternativas, detalhando suas funcionalidades, preços, prós e contras, casos de uso ideais e como elas diferem da API de Clima por Cidade.
1. API de Clima por Nome da Cidade
A API de Clima por Nome da Cidade fornece informações meteorológicas em tempo real para cidades em todo o mundo, simplesmente passando o nome da cidade. Esta API é projetada para desenvolvedores que precisam de acesso rápido a dados meteorológicos precisos.
Principais Recursos e Capacidades
Um dos recursos de destaque da API de Clima por Nome da Cidade é a funcionalidade Obter Clima por Nome da Cidade. Este recurso permite que os usuários recuperem as condições meteorológicas atuais, temperatura, velocidade do vento, umidade e outras métricas-chave, simplesmente passando o nome da cidade como parâmetro. A API retorna dados precisos e atualizados, tornando-se uma ferramenta essencial para desenvolvedores.
{ "location": {
"name": "Toronto",
"region": "Ontario",
"country": "Canada",
"lat": 43.67,
"lon": -79.42,
"tz_id": "America/Toronto",
"localtime_epoch": 1726752786,
"localtime": "2024-09-19 09:33"
}, "current": {
"last_updated_epoch": 1726752600,
"last_updated": "2024-09-19 09:30",
"temp_c": 21.3,
"temp_f": 70.3,
"is_day": 1,
"condition": {
"text": "Sunny",
"icon": "//cdn.weatherapi.com/weather/64x64/day/113.png",
"code": 1000
},
"wind_mph": 4.9,
"wind_kph": 7.9,
"wind_degree": 52,
"wind_dir": "NE",
"pressure_mb": 1016,
"pressure_in": 30.01,
"precip_mm": 0,
"precip_in": 0,
"humidity": 83,
"cloud": 0,
"feelslike_c": 21.3,
"feelslike_f": 70.3,
"windchill_c": 17.8,
"windchill_f": 64.1,
"heatindex_c": 17.8,
"heatindex_f": 64,
"dewpoint_c": 16.4,
"dewpoint_f": 61.4,
"vis_km": 14,
"vis_miles": 8,
"uv": 4,
"gust_mph": 6.6,
"gust_kph": 10.6
}}
Nesta resposta, os campos-chave incluem:
- location: Contém informações geográficas sobre a cidade consultada, incluindo seu nome, região, país, latitude e longitude.
- current: Fornece dados meteorológicos em tempo real, como temperatura, velocidade do vento, umidade e condições meteorológicas.
Os desenvolvedores podem utilizar esta API para informar atividades diárias, planejar viagens ou gerenciar eventos ao ar livre. Os dados são obtidos de serviços meteorológicos confiáveis, garantindo precisão e informações atualizadas.
Quer usar a API de Clima por Nome da Cidade em produção? Visite a documentação do desenvolvedor para referência completa da API.
2. API de Clima Baseada em Localização
A API de Clima Baseada em Localização fornece dados meteorológicos abrangentes e previsões, permitindo decisões informadas em vários setores.
Principais Recursos e Capacidades
Um dos principais recursos desta API é a funcionalidade Clima por Cidade. Os usuários devem indicar uma cidade no parâmetro para recuperar dados meteorológicos atuais. Esta API coleta dados de uma extensa rede de estações meteorológicas, satélites e sensores em todo o mundo, garantindo informações precisas e oportunas.
{
"base": "stations",
"clouds": {
"all": 0
},
"cod": 200,
"coord": {
"lat": 52.5244,
"lon": 13.4105
},
"dt": 1695845800,
"id": 2950159,
"main": {
"feels_like": 293.17,
"humidity": 76,
"pressure": 1007,
"temp": 293.13,
"temp_max": 295.46,
"temp_min": 289.31
},
"name": "Berlin",
"sys": {
"country": "DE",
"id": 2011538,
"sunrise": 1695790789,
"sunset": 1695833709,
"type": 2
},
"timezone": 7200,
"visibility": 10000,
"weather": [
{
"description": "clear sky",
"icon": "01n",
"id": 800,
"main": "Clear"
}
],
"wind": {
"deg": 120,
"speed": 3.6
}
}
Nesta resposta, os campos-chave incluem:
- main: Contém dados de temperatura, umidade e pressão.
- weather: Descreve as condições meteorológicas atuais.
- wind: Fornece velocidade e direção do vento.
Esta API é ideal para aplicações que requerem atualizações meteorológicas em tempo real, como planejamento de viagens, logística e gerenciamento de atividades ao ar livre. Sua capacidade de fornecer dados meteorológicos localizados a torna um recurso valioso para desenvolvedores.
Quer usar a API de Clima Baseada em Localização em produção? Visite a documentação do desenvolvedor para referência completa da API.
3. API de Previsão do Tempo
A API de Previsão do Tempo oferece uma ampla gama de dados meteorológicos, incluindo condições atuais, previsões horárias e diárias, e dados meteorológicos históricos.
Principais Recursos e Capacidades
Esta API inclui vários recursos, como Obter Clima por Cidade, Obter Clima por Longitude e Latitude, e Obter Previsão do Tempo. Cada recurso permite que os desenvolvedores recuperem dados meteorológicos específicos com base em parâmetros definidos pelo usuário.
Por exemplo, o recurso Obter Clima por Cidade permite que os usuários insiram um nome de cidade para receber dados meteorológicos atuais.
{
"coord": {
"lon": -89.1028,
"lat": 30.438
},
"weather": [
{
"id": 800,
"main": "Clear",
"description": "clear sky",
"icon": "01n"
}
],
"base": "stations",
"main": {
"temp": 53.69,
"feels_like": 50.31,
"temp_min": 47.64,
"temp_max": 55.38,
"pressure": 1011,
"humidity": 33
},
"visibility": 10000,
"wind": {
"speed": 10.36,
"deg": 310
},
"clouds": {
"all": 0
},
"dt": 1705116489,
"sys": {
"type": 1,
"id": 4248,
"country": "US",
"sunrise": 1705064049,
"sunset": 1705101271
},
"timezone": -21600,
"id": 4429197,
"name": "Landon",
"cod": 200
}
Nesta resposta, os campos-chave incluem:
- main: Contém dados de temperatura, umidade e pressão.
- weather: Descreve as condições meteorológicas atuais.
- wind: Fornece velocidade e direção do vento.
Esta API é particularmente útil para aplicações que requerem previsões meteorológicas detalhadas, como agricultura, planejamento de eventos e logística. Os desenvolvedores podem integrar esta API para melhorar a experiência do usuário com atualizações meteorológicas em tempo real.
Pronto para testar a API de Previsão do Tempo? Experimente o playground da API para experimentar solicitações.
4. API de Informações Meteorológicas do Yahoo
A API de Informações Meteorológicas do Yahoo fornece dados meteorológicos precisos, incluindo condições atuais e previsões, permitindo decisões e aplicações informadas.
Principais Recursos e Capacidades
Esta API possui a funcionalidade Clima por Cidade, que permite que os usuários recuperem dados meteorológicos especificando o nome da cidade e a unidade de temperatura opcional (Fahrenheit ou Celsius).
{ "location": {
"city": "Sunnyvale",
"woeid": 2502265,
"country": "United States",
"lat": 37.371609,
"long": -122.038254,
"timezone_id": "America/Los_Angeles"
}, "current_observation": {
"pubDate": 1696006274,
"wind": {
"chill": 68,
"direction": "SSE",
"speed": 2
},
"atmosphere": {
"humidity": 75,
"visibility": 9.01,
"pressure": 1011.9
},
"astronomy": {
"sunrise": "7:02 AM",
"sunset": "6:55 PM"
},
"condition": {
"temperature": 65,
"text": "Cloudy",
"code": 26
},
"forecasts": [
{
"day": "Fri",
"date": 1696003200,
"high": 75,
"low": 60,
"text": "Partly Cloudy",
"code": 30
}
]
}}
Nesta resposta, os campos-chave incluem:
- current_observation: Fornece dados meteorológicos em tempo real, incluindo temperatura, velocidade do vento e condições atmosféricas.
- forecasts: Oferece previsões diárias, incluindo temperaturas máximas e mínimas e condições meteorológicas.
Esta API é ideal para desenvolvedores que buscam integrar dados meteorológicos confiáveis em suas aplicações, garantindo que os usuários tenham acesso a informações precisas para planejamento e tomada de decisões.
Quer experimentar a API de Informações Meteorológicas do Yahoo? Confira a documentação da API para começar.
5. API de Previsões Meteorológicas Precisos por Código Postal
A API de Previsões Meteorológicas Precisos por Código Postal fornece informações meteorológicas detalhadas com base em códigos postais, tornando-se uma ferramenta valiosa para aplicações que requerem dados meteorológicos localizados.
Principais Recursos e Capacidades
Esta API inclui o recurso Obter Clima por Código Postal, que permite que os usuários insiram um código postal para receber dados meteorológicos precisos para essa localização.
{
"City": "New York City",
"State": "NY",
"TempF": "69.0",
"TempC": "20.6",
"Weather": "Fog/Mist",
"WindMPH": "0.0",
"WindDir": "North",
"RelativeHumidity": "87",
"VisibilityMiles": "6.00",
"AirQualityIndex": "48",
"AirQualityCode": "1",
"AirQuality": "Good"
}
Nesta resposta, os campos-chave incluem:
- Cidade: O nome da cidade para a qual os dados meteorológicos são fornecidos.
- TempF e TempC: Temperatura atual em Fahrenheit e Celsius.
- Clima: Descreve as condições meteorológicas atuais.
Esta API é particularmente útil para empresas que dependem de dados meteorológicos precisos para serviços como agricultura, turismo e atividades ao ar livre. Os desenvolvedores podem aproveitar esta API para fornecer recomendações ou alertas baseados no clima atual.
Quer usar a API de Previsões Meteorológicas Precisos por Código Postal em produção? Visite a documentação do desenvolvedor para referência completa da API.
6. API de Clima por Código Postal
A API de Clima por Código Postal fornece informações meteorológicas atuais para cidades com base em códigos postais, tornando-se uma excelente opção para portais de previsão.
Principais Recursos e Capacidades
Esta API possui a funcionalidade Obter Clima por Código Postal, que permite que os usuários recuperem dados meteorológicos atuais simplesmente inserindo um código postal.
{
"City": "Middletown",
"State": "DE",
"TempF": "69.0",
"TempC": "20.6",
"Weather": "Overcast",
"WindMPH": "6.9",
"WindDir": "East",
"RelativeHumidity": "90",
"VisibilityMiles": "10.00",
"AirQualityIndex": "48",
"AirQualityCode": "1",
"AirQuality": "Good"
}
Nesta resposta, os campos-chave incluem:
- Cidade: O nome da cidade para a qual os dados meteorológicos são fornecidos.
- Clima: Descreve as condições meteorológicas atuais.
- WindMPH: Velocidade do vento atual em milhas por hora.
Esta API é ideal para desenvolvedores que buscam melhorar a experiência do usuário, fornecendo atualizações meteorológicas em tempo real com base em códigos postais. Sua simplicidade e facilidade de integração a tornam uma escolha popular para aplicações relacionadas ao clima.
Quer usar a API de Clima por Código Postal em produção? Visite a documentação do desenvolvedor para referência completa da API.
7. API de Clima Atual e Previsão de Clima
A API de Clima Atual e Previsão de Clima permite que os usuários verifiquem o clima atual em qualquer cidade e recuperem dados de previsão para até 16 dias.
Principais Recursos e Capacidades
Esta API inclui recursos como Clima Atual e Dados de Previsão - Cinco Dias. O recurso de Clima Atual permite que os usuários recuperem informações meteorológicas em tempo real com base no nome da cidade, código postal ou coordenadas geográficas.
{
"coord": {
"lon": -71.0598,
"lat": 42.3584
},
"weather": [
{
"id": 803,
"main": "Clouds",
"description": "broken clouds",
"icon": "04d"
}
],
"base": "stations",
"main": {
"temp": 301.78,
"feels_like": 302.92,
"temp_min": 299.23,
"temp_max": 303.93,
"pressure": 1013,
"humidity": 55
},
"visibility": 10000,
"wind": {
"speed": 4.12,
"deg": 240,
"gust": 8.23
},
"clouds": {
"all": 75
},
"dt": 1657304108,
"sys": {
"type": 2,
"id": 2013408,
"country": "US",
"sunrise": 1657271716,
"sunset": 1657326177
},
"timezone": -14400,
"id": 4930956,
"name": "Boston",
"cod": 200
}
Nesta resposta, os campos-chave incluem:
- main: Contém dados de temperatura, umidade e pressão.
- weather: Descreve as condições meteorológicas atuais.
- wind: Fornece velocidade e direção do vento.
Esta API é particularmente útil para aplicações que requerem dados meteorológicos atuais e de previsão, como planejamento de viagens, logística e gerenciamento de atividades ao ar livre.
Precisa de ajuda para implementar a API de Clima Atual e Previsão de Clima? Veja o guia de integração para instruções passo a passo.
8. API de Previsões Meteorológicas por Latitude e Longitude
A API de Previsões Meteorológicas por Latitude e Longitude fornece previsões meteorológicas precisas e específicas para localização, ideal para várias aplicações e indústrias.
Principais Recursos e Capacidades
Esta API possui a funcionalidade Previsão, que permite que os usuários especifiquem coordenadas de latitude e longitude para recuperar previsões meteorológicas precisas.
{ "lat": 37.0902, "lon": 95.7129, "timezone": "Asia/Shanghai", "timezone_offset": 28800, "current": {
"dt": 1696520548,
"sunrise": 1696462509,
"sunset": 1696504570,
"temp": 9.4,
"feels_like": 7.31,
"pressure": 1018,
"humidity": 29,
"uvi": 0,
"clouds": 29,
"visibility": 10000,
"wind_speed": 3.91,
"wind_deg": 293,
"wind_gust": 5.75,
"weather": [
{
"id": 802,
"main": "Clouds",
"description": "scattered clouds",
"icon": "03n"
}
]
}}
Nesta resposta, os campos-chave incluem:
- current: Fornece dados meteorológicos em tempo real, incluindo temperatura, velocidade do vento e condições meteorológicas.
- lat e lon: Especificam as coordenadas geográficas para dados meteorológicos precisos.
Esta API é particularmente útil para aplicações que requerem informações meteorológicas precisas com base em coordenadas geográficas, como agricultura, transporte e planejamento de eventos.
Quer usar a API de Previsões Meteorológicas por Latitude e Longitude em produção? Visite a documentação do desenvolvedor para referência completa da API.
9. API de Vento
A API de Vento é projetada para rastreamento e previsão meteorológica precisos, fornecendo condições de vento em tempo real com base em latitude e longitude específicas.
Principais Recursos e Capacidades
Esta API inclui recursos como Ventos por Localização e Ventos por Coordenadas. O recurso Ventos por Localização permite que os usuários especifiquem uma cidade e um país para recuperar dados de vento.
{
"request": {
"type": "City",
"query": "London, United Kingdom",
"language": "en",
"unit": "m"
},
"location": {
"name": "London",
"country": "United Kingdom",
"region": "City of London, Greater London",
"lat": "51.517",
"lon": "-0.106",
"timezone_id": "Europe/London",
"localtime": "2024-09-25 14:35",
"localtime_epoch": 1727274900,
"utc_offset": "1.0"
},
"current": {
"observation_time": "01:35 PM",
"temperature": 17,
"weather_code": 116,
"weather_icons": [
"https://cdn.worldweatheronline.com/images/wsymbols01_png_64/wsymbol_0002_sunny_intervals.png"
],
"weather_descriptions": ["Partly cloudy"],
"wind_speed": 10,
"wind_degree": 178,
"wind_dir": "S",
"pressure": 998,
"precip": 0.2,
"humidity": 68,
"cloudcover": 75,
"feelslike": 17,
"uv_index": 3,
"visibility": 10,
"is_day": "yes"
}
}
Nesta resposta, os campos-chave incluem:
- current: Fornece dados de vento em tempo real, incluindo velocidade e direção.
- location: Contém informações geográficas sobre a cidade consultada.
Esta API é particularmente útil para aplicações que requerem dados de vento precisos, como navegação, aviação e esportes ao ar livre. Os desenvolvedores podem integrar esta API para melhorar as experiências dos usuários com atualizações de vento em tempo real.
Procurando otimizar sua integração com a API de Vento? Leia nossos guias técnicos para dicas de implementação.
Conclusão
Em conclusão, as alternativas à API de Clima por Cidade em 2025 oferecem uma variedade de recursos e capacidades que atendem a diferentes necessidades dos desenvolvedores. Desde a API de Clima por Nome da Cidade para acesso rápido a dados em tempo real, até a API de Clima Baseada em Localização para previsões abrangentes, cada API oferece vantagens únicas. A API de Previsão do Tempo é ideal para aplicações que requerem dados meteorológicos detalhados, enquanto a API de Informações Meteorológicas do Yahoo garante precisão e confiabilidade.
Para desenvolvedores focados em dados meteorológicos localizados, a API de Previsões Meteorológicas Precisos por Código Postal e a API de Clima por Código Postal são excelentes escolhas. A API de Clima Atual e Previsão de Clima fornece flexibilidade com dados atuais e de previsão, enquanto a API de Previsões Meteorológicas por Latitude e Longitude oferece previsões específicas de localização. Por fim, a API de Vento é perfeita para aplicações que requerem insights de vento em tempo real.
Em última análise, a melhor alternativa depende de suas necessidades específicas, seja atualizações em tempo real, previsões detalhadas ou dados localizados. Ao considerar cuidadosamente os recursos e capacidades de cada API, os desenvolvedores podem escolher a solução certa para aprimorar suas aplicações e fornecer informações meteorológicas valiosas aos usuários.